Transaction 84fa58bf405476e36d9302336edcb7022cf3bb0da28674879904d5f06b5069fd
1 Input
1 Output
-
84fa58bf405476e36d9302336edcb7022cf3bb0da28674879904d5f06b5069fd:0
- value
- 156546
- script pubkey
- OP_0 OP_PUSHBYTES_20 153291da958e3b721d6ad4f4dad74bce29d4ca23
- address
- bc1qz5efrk543cahy8t26n6d446tec5afj3r7z0tj6